This opportunity involves a cooperative agreement led by the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ers, Walla Walla District, for the Mill Creek Natural Resource Training and Education Program: - Government Buyer: - U.S. Army Corps of Engineers, Walla Walla District (Contracting Division and Mill Creek Project) - Program Overview: - Outdoor education and job training for young adults (ages 18+), focusing on natural resource management and stewardship - Supports post-high school education and workforce development - Scope of Work: - Flood control infrastructure maintenance - Environmental and recreational resource management - Public engagement and education - Activities include: - Vegetation and debris removal - Park and trail maintenance and repair - Invasive species management - Landscaping and prescribed burning - Tree and shrub planting - Recreation trail construction and refurbishment - Services Requested: - Delivery of three to four one-week work sessions over a six-month period - Recruitment and supervision of participants - Provision of basic tools and personal protective equipment (PPE) - Ensuring safety compliance and federal reporting standards - Notable Requirements: - All participants must be at least 18 years old - Recipient must submit monthly performance and financial reports - USACE provides work sites, technical guidance, and some materials/equipment - No cost-sharing required - OEMs and Vendors: - No specific OEMs or commercial vendors are named; opportunity is open to eligible non-federal public or non-profit organizations with experience in youth conservation and training programs - Funding: - Total funding is $35,930 for a single award - Place of Performance: - Mill Creek Project area, Walla Walla, WA - Contracting office at 201 N Third Ave, Walla Walla, WA 99362
Description
The U.S. Army Corps of Engineers (USACE) is seeking organizations to enter into a cooperative agreement for outdoor education and training, flood control infrastructure maintenance, effective environmental and recreational resource management, enhanced public engagement, and training/education opportunities. The program particularly targets challenging education and job-training experiences for young adults and supports formal post-high school education. The agreement aims to promote responsible stewardship of public lands and resources while developing future water and natural resource professionals.
